Transition is the process by which a trans person aligns their external life with their internal identity. It is deeply personal and non-linear, potentially including social transition (changing name, pronouns, clothing), legal transition (updating identification documents), and medical transition (hormone therapy, surgeries). It is crucial to understand that not all trans people desire or can access medical transition; a person’s identity is valid regardless of the steps they take. This autonomy of self-definition is a core value that transgender people have taught the broader LGBTQ+ culture, moving it away from medicalized gatekeeping toward a model of informed consent and self-determination. Furthermore, the transgender community has revolutionized language itself. The push for pronouns (they/them, ze/zir), the rejection of the gender binary, and the expansion of terms like "cisgender" (coined in the 1990s) all originated from trans intellectual circles before being adopted by the wider LGBTQ community. Three years before the famous events in New York, transgender women and drag queens in San Francisco’s Tenderloin district stood up against systemic police harassment. The riot at Gene Compton’s Cafeteria marked one of the first recorded instances of collective, physical resistance to the oppression of queer people in United States history.
